  • the present invention refers to an anti-vibration handle for rackets for tennis, squash and similar sports, which is completely insulated from the frame, and a related method of production.
  • Another proposed system consists in using a hollow detachable handle, inside of which an expensive complex fastening element is inserted, made of a light alloy, incorporating rubber insulating elements.
  • US-A-4 660 832 describes an anti-shock and anti-vibration handle for tennis rackets and the like, wherein between the shank and the external shell a tubular shock absorber element is foreseen, substantially extending throughout the length of the handle. According to another form of realization, in the place of the tubular element, a plurality of parallel longitudinal strips is foreseen, also extending throughout the length of the handle. According to one of the embodiments, said external shell made of aluminum, plastics or the like, is in two halves.
  • the aim of this invention is to provide a racket for tennis or similar sports, with very good insulation of the handle from the frame, and which is of low cost, without alterations in its balancing or weight.
  • the external dimension of the shank are reduced by the thickness corresponding to the shock absorbing elements which are positioned on it.
  • the handle is made separately in two half shells, for example by molding expanded polyurethane, instead of being injected onto the shank of the frame.
  • the link between the half-shells and the inner shank which is carried out in the form of longitudinal transverse discontinuous lines, makes the same half-shells a system which does not resonate with the vibration propagating along the inner shank.
  • reference numeral 1 indicates a monolith frame (shown only in part) of a racket for tennis or similar sports, obtained for example by molding suitable materials, such as glass fibre, carbon and suchlike, impregnated with suitable resins.
  • shank 2 is shown as being of circular section, with two inner cavities 3, 4, separated from each other by a bulkhead 5. It is obvious, however, that the shank 2 can have any type of section, and possibly also only one inner cavity, since this does not have any effect on the aims of the invention.
  • the invention requires a reduction of the outer dimensions of the section of the shank 2 with respect to those of a traditional racket with the same outer dimensions of the handle, for the insertion of the shock absorbing elements, which will now be described.
  • a plurality of shock absorbing elements 6 are positioned around the shank 2, spaced out from each other, for the purpose of insulating the handle from the frame 1 completely.
  • the shock absorbing or insulating elements 6 are preferably strips of elastomer, gel of similar soft materials, which are wound round and glued onto the shank 2, as can be seen in diagrammatic form in figure 3.
  • One or both of the faces of the strips 6 may possibly be provided with notches 7, for the adhesive to hold better, between the strips and the shank and possibly between the strips and the outer handle, as will be dealt with below.
  • the handle is made of two half shells 8, 9, preferably equal to each other, realized separately, by molding expanded polyurethane, for example.
  • Each half shell 8, 9 has inner longitudinal cavity 10 which reproduces the outer profile of the shank 2, a semi-circular cavity in the shown example, in such a way that the coupling of the two half shells 8, 9 determines a cavity housing the shank 2, onto which the shock absorbing elements 6 have previously been positioned.
  • glue or adhesive material may be foreseen in these zones, in order to make the shock absorbing elements hold better.
  • the coupling of the two half shells 8, 9 takes place by means of a certain pressure, so as to compress the elastomer strips 6 slightly and cause the half shells themselves to adhere, after putting glue or two-sided adhesive material between the matching edges 11 of the half shells.
  • a handle is thus obtained which is completly insulated from the inner shank 2 making up part of the racket frame 1, by means of the strips of elastomer 6, thus eliminating all the problems described above.
  • FIG 4 and 5 a modified embodiment of the shock absorbing or insulating element is shown, in the form of a closed ring 6', which is fitted onto the shank 2.
  • This longitudinal discontinuous link between the shank 2 and the half shells 8, 9 prevents vibrations from propagating from the frame 1 to the end of the handle, where the racket is normally seized.
